Output 64ef3368d12ab6796063af94e9bc999b6f6dfe31906357a996719b7fb99168ed:19

value
1039990
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6b5b506b77dea6de1632dec1a40f5095c0deb09b OP_EQUALVERIFY OP_CHECKSIG
address
1Aneh9KoLGFbLDzs1NV5ZYZPvnmSnQgBeM
transaction
64ef3368d12ab6796063af94e9bc999b6f6dfe31906357a996719b7fb99168ed
spent
true